Bradford Pear Tree Pruning in Pottstown, PA

Bradford Pear Tree Pruning services involve carefully trimming and shaping these ornamental trees to promote healthy growth and maintain their aesthetic appeal. This service typically covers pruning to remove dead or damaged branches, controlling the size and shape of the tree, and improving airflow within the canopy. Property owners often request this type of pruning to prevent potential hazards from falling branches, enhance the overall appearance of their landscape, or prepare the tree for seasonal changes. Before requesting pruning, homeowners should consider the current condition of their Bradford Pear, including any signs of disease or structural issues, and clarify their goals for the tree’s shape and size.

Understanding the specific needs of Bradford Pear trees can help property owners make informed decisions about pruning projects. It’s common to ask about the best time of year to prune, which is typically during dormancy in late winter or early spring, and the extent of trimming that is appropriate to avoid stressing the tree. Homeowners should also consider whether they want to maintain a certain size or shape, or if they are seeking to improve the tree’s health and longevity. Clear communication about these preferences can ensure the pruning process aligns with the property’s landscape goals and the health of the tree.

Bradford Pear Tree Pruning Questions

Why is Bradford Pear Tree pruning important? Pruning helps maintain the tree’s shape, promotes healthy growth, and reduces the risk of branches breaking.

When is the best time to prune Bradford Pear Trees? The ideal time is late winter to early spring before new growth begins, ensuring minimal stress on the tree.

What pruning techniques are used for Bradford Pear Trees? Techniques include thinning out crowded branches, removing dead or damaged limbs, and shaping the canopy for better structure.

How can proper pruning benefit property appearance? Well-maintained Bradford Pear Trees enhance curb appeal and contribute to a neat, attractive landscape.
